Sherman Perry is a Geographic Information Systems Analyst with a decade of IT experience blending network and systems administration, web development, and spatial data management. Based in Hāwera, New Zealand, he transitioned from AutoCAD-based civil engineering work and a graduate technician role into GIS and data stewardship at South Taranaki District Council. His background includes a Unitec degree in Computer Systems, an IBM internship exposing him to testing and VMware platforms, and self-taught server-side and JavaScript skills used in capstone web development. Sherman brings a practical, multidisciplinary perspective—comfortable with infrastructure, scripting, and geospatial tools—that helps turn complex datasets into actionable local-government insights.
